Boeing: Shortage Of Aviation Skills Prominent In Africa

Company Exec Says Various Countries Should Look To Consolidation Of Regulatory Agencies

There is a shortage of aviation skills in Africa, and the regulatory agencies in several African countries should work together to improve the aviation climate on that continent.

That's the assessment of Boeing International Africa vice-president João Miguel Santos, who made the comments on the sidelines of an aviation conference in Johannesburg this week.

IOL Business reports that Santos pointed out that only six African countries can adequately staff their independant aviation regulatory authorities. He suggested regional aviation authorities for South Africa, Western African States, and East Africa Communities.

But Santos added that he does not think there is the political will for the individual countries to take such a "bold step."

Independent transportation economist Joachim Vermooten agreed. He said that it was a good idea, but would be difficult to implement. He said that a public-private model would be the best avenue for any consolidation so that individual countries did not feel like they were giving up their sovereignty.
